The right to harvest includes:a) the right to possess and use all equipment needed to exercise that right except any explosive, poison, firearm connected to a trap or remote control, automatic weapon, tracer bullet, non-expanding ball ammunition, air-gun or other similar equipment specified by regulation;
b) the right to travel and establish such camps as are necessary to exercise that right;
c) the use of traditional hunting, fishing and trapping methods and methods in use as of 11 November 1975, except where such methods affect public safety;
d) the right to possess and transport within the Territory the products of the exercise of that right;
e) the exclusive right the Native people have to trap, including for commercial purposes.
